We are seeking a Junior Project Manager to join our fast-paced Project Management team. This role is ideal for someone with ~2 years of experience in business analysis, product operations, finance project coordination, or similar roles—ideally within Brokerage, Trading, Fintech, or other data-intensive environments.

As a Junior PM, you will work closely with senior project managers and leadership, playing a pivotal role in connecting the firm to new trading venues, exchanges, and brokers, particularly in greenfield markets. You’ll act as a bridge between internal teams (technical, back-office) and external stakeholders (brokers, clearers, custodians), helping ensure seamless execution of connectivity and integration projects.


WHAT YOU'LL BE DOING:

  1. Support the onboarding of new trading venues and brokers, coordinating efforts across technical and operational teams.
  2. Collaborate with external partners (e.g., exchanges, custodians) to define and drive requirements and timelines.
  3. Co-lead projects from initiation to deployment: defining scope, managing schedules and risks, and ensuring accountability.
  4. Track deliverables, manage documentation, run effective internal and external meetings.
  5. Maintain clear and proactive communication with both internal stakeholders and external partners.
  6. Escalate timeline risks and dependencies clearly and in a timely manner.
